Marvel Officially Changes Captain France’s Controversial ‘Fleur-De-Lis’ Logo

Marvel Redesigns Captain France’s Logo Amidst Controversy

New⁤ York, NY -⁢ September 8, 2025 – Marvel Entertainment‌ has officially altered the ‌emblem of Captain France, its French superheroine, replacing ⁣the previously⁣ utilized‌ fleur-de-lis ⁣with a new design. The change comes after significant criticism regarding the historical and political connotations of the fleur-de-lis, a symbol historically associated with French royalty and, more recently, far-right nationalist movements.

the redesign addresses concerns raised by fans and cultural commentators who argued the‌ original logo inadvertently lent ⁤legitimacy ⁣to problematic ideologies. Captain france, whose real name has not been publicly disclosed, debuted with the contested emblem, sparking ⁣immediate debate online. Marvel’s decision to revise the logo demonstrates a responsiveness to public feedback and a commitment to avoiding unintentional ​endorsements ⁣of harmful symbolism. The updated logo will appear in future ⁣Captain France comics and​ merchandise.

Captain France is a⁢ Human superhero operating within the broader ⁢marvel universe. Her franchise is exclusively Marvel. The character’s introduction and ⁤initial logo design ‍were intended to ‍celebrate French‌ heritage, but the symbol’s complex history ⁤overshadowed that intention, prompting the swift redesign.
